"""Discord **gateway** bot — reacts to @mentions (and DMs) in real time. The other two Discord paths need no persistent connection: slash commands arrive as signed HTTP POSTs (discord_interactions.py) and the daily post goes out over an incoming webhook (discord.py). This one is different — to answer an *ordinary* message that mentions the bot, we have to hold a live websocket to Discord's gateway and listen for MESSAGE_CREATE events. Single-connection invariant. Discord permits exactly one gateway connection per bot token (per shard), so — like the subscription notifier and the daily post — this runs in exactly one process: web/app.py starts it only when the process wins the leader election (see core/singleton.claim_leader). No new container or daemon; it rides the app's asyncio event loop as a background task. Least privilege / no privileged intent. We subscribe to GUILD_MESSAGES + DIRECT_MESSAGES and act only on messages that @mention the bot or DM it. Discord delivers message *content* for exactly those cases even without the privileged MESSAGE_CONTENT intent, so the bot works with no portal review. To trigger on arbitrary keywords in channels, enable the MESSAGE_CONTENT intent in the Developer Portal and extend `_response_for_message` — the rest of the machinery is unchanged. Enable with THERMOGRAPH_DISCORD_BOT=1 (plus THERMOGRAPH_DISCORD_BOT_TOKEN, the same bot token discord.py uses for DMs). Unset => no gateway connection; everything here no-ops, so an unconfigured deploy pays nothing. Behaviour: mention the bot with a city name ("@Thermograph Phoenix") and it replies with the same grade embed the /grade slash command returns, reusing discord_interactions._grade_message so the two never drift.
